[0016] Embodiment 1 (reed chicken strain)

[0017] This embodiment provides a method for breeding high-quality chickens with low abdominal fat rate. The reed chicken strain of Guangdong Wenshi Southern Poultry Breeding Co., Ltd. is selected as the breeding material. The material comes from Wenshang, Shandong. The specific process is as follows:

[0018] 1. Seedling selection: 1 day old, 6672 male seedlings and 6672 female seedlings.

[0019] 2. The first primary selection: 38 days old, weed out defective, crooked, stiff chickens and other individuals, 6,139 roosters and 6,272 hens were reserved.

[0020] 3. The second primary selection: 39 days old, eliminate overweight and underweight individuals, keep 5524 roosters and 5645 hens.

[0021] 4. The third primary selection: 40 days old, all black and green / white-legged individuals were eliminated, 4,972 roosters and 5,193 hens were reserved.

Abstract

The invention relates to a method for breeding high-quality chickens low in abdominal fat percentage. The method comprises the steps that a local chicken variety serves as a breeding material; breeding chickens are selected according to breeding chicken reserving parameters and indexes of chickens different in day age, and a family is built, wherein the right shin length of cocks and hens is an important breeding chicken reserving parameter; non-consanguineous cocks and hens are mated and breed a next generation of breeding chickens; the above processes are repeated on the next generation of breeding chickens, and at least after breeding of two generations, the high-quality chickens low in abdominal fat percentage are obtained. The method is easy to operate, accurate in result, excellent in breeding and easy to popularize, and the abdominal fat percentage of the chickens bred after two generations or more is reduced. In addition, breeding of other characters of the chickens are not reduced while the abdominal fat percentage of the chickens is improved, so that the comprehensive performance of products is improved, and the market competitiveness is better.

Description

technical field [0001] The invention relates to a poultry breeding technology, in particular to a method for breeding high-quality chickens with low abdominal fat rate. Background technique [0002] Compared with Kuai Da Bai chicken, Chinese local high-quality chicken generally has the problem of excessive abdominal fat. Excessive abdominal fat, on the one hand, reduces feed utilization efficiency and increases feeding costs; on the other hand, it also affects selling price and sales difficulty. Therefore, domestic high-quality chicken breeding enterprises are selecting high-quality chicken belly fat by some means. At present, there are mainly two methods to select abdominal fat. One is live phenotype selection, that is, breeders touch the abdomen of high-quality chickens one by one, and eliminate the individuals who are considered to have more abdominal fat, and keep the seeds for the next generation.
